Oven Racks
• Cleanwith soapy water.
• Removestubbornsoil with cleansingpowder or soap-filledscouring pad. Rinseand dry.
PlasticFinishes
• When cool,cleanwith soap and water, rinse and dry.
Doorhandles
• Use a glass cleaner and a soft cloth.
Backguardtrim
Endcaps
NOTE:Neveruse oven cleaners,abrasiveor causticliquid orpowdered cleanserson plasticfinishes.These cleaning
agents will scratchor mar finish.
NOTE:Toprevent staining or discoloration,wipe up fat,grease or acid (tomato, lemon,vinegar, m ilk, f ruit juice,
marinade) immediatelywith a dry paper towel or cloth.
